

The image depicts a landscape with a valley and a river. A large expanse of sky takes up most of the image. The sky transitions from a darker shade at the top to a lighter shade towards the horizon. There are lines and scratches on the surface of the image. In the distance, there are trees and buildings along the riverbank. The river runs horizontally across the image. There are hills and mountains on the horizon. The artist's signature is visible at the bottom. The overall color scheme is shades of gray and black. The image is a landscape by David Young Cameron titled "Valley of the Tay".
